In "The Year of Not Dancing", C.L. Dallat explores some of life's most profound issues - the bonds of family and formation of identity, the sense of home and belonging, the function of grief, hope and remembrance - issues that are central to all our lives. Charting three generations of his own family, Dallat's poetry is finely crafted, sometimes witty and always tender, alert to the nuances and ironies that are core to the formation of our sense of self.
